Help Desk Tips & Tricks for Typical Issues
Experiencing annoying tech difficulties can disrupt your schedule. Don't stress! Here are a few easy tips and tricks to resolve frequent situations. First, attempt the standard "turn it off and on again"—a often effective answer. Next, verify all cables are securely plugged in. If your internet is unresponsive, reset your modem. For program errors, look for for web instructions or reach out to the developer's support department. Remember, a small research can often prevent a long chat with expert support!

Tech Support Scams: How to Protect Yourself
Beware of sudden messages claiming to be from Microsoft offering assistance with your device! These are often elaborate tech support scams designed to trick you into purchasing unnecessary solutions or giving them your personal data. Never permit to your machine to anyone you didn’t contact. Always check the validity of any firm by reaching out to them yourself found on their genuine web page. Be suspicious of demands for immediate action and don't forget that legitimate businesses will not demand remote access or payment via unconventional methods.
Finding Reliable Tech Support: A Comprehensive Guide
Navigating the challenging world of computer support can be the frustrating experience. When your system malfunctions, locating dependable assistance is essential. Consider several choices: official support – often costly but potentially specialized – or third-party services, which may offer more affordable solutions. Investigate reviews and request recommendations by friends or colleagues before committing to any service. Always validate the organization's background and be aware of their rules regarding confidentiality and fees before sharing any personal information.
